+++ date = 2025-06-07 draft = false title = 'PASS' subtitle = 'Quantitative Verification Tool' links = [ { title = "Homepage", url = "https://depend.cs.uni-saarland.de/tools/pass/", icon = 'fa-solid fa-home' }, # { title = "Source Code", url = "https://github.com/prismmodelchecker/prism", icon = 'fa-solid fa-code' }, # { title = "Playground", url = "https://cvc5.github.io/app/", icon = 'fa-solid fa-gamepad' } ] applications = ['Probabilistic Abstraction'] developers = ['Saarland University'] licenses = ['All Rights Reserved'] inputs = ['PRISM'] interfaces = ['CLI'] maintenance = ['Not Maintained'] # techniques = ['CDCL'] # publications = ['Kwiatkowska2011'] +++ {{}} PASS is an analysis tool for infinite-state probabilistic models. It is based on predicate abstraction and automatic abstraction refinement. Models are specified in a variant of the PRISM language. PASS computes the probability of reaching a set of goal states specified by the user.
